2020 Colorado Revised Statutes
Title 39 - Taxation
Article 22. Income Tax
Section 39-22-4706. Forms.

The department shall establish forms for an account holder to annually report information about a first-time home buyer savings account, including, but not limited to, how the money from the fund is used, and identify any supporting documentation that is required to be maintained. To be eligible for the subtraction in section 39-22-104 (4)(w), an account holder must annually file with his or her state income tax return the completed form, the form 1099 for the account issued by the financial institution, and any other supporting documentation the department requires.

Source: L. 2016: Entire part added, (HB 16-1467), ch. 321, p. 1305, § 2, effective August 10.
